Apart from being a multimillion dollar business, drug cartels in Mexico constitute a lifestyle which prizes drug dealers as authentic national celebrities. In this culture there is the “narcorrido”, a musical genre popular both in Mexico and the US, mostly financed by the dealers. Following a narcorrido singer in Los Angeles and a policeman in Juarez – a Mexican city that registers the world’s highest homicide rates –, the film examines relations between trafficking, violence and the culture produced by them in the US-Mexico border. Berlin and Sundance 2013.

Shaul Schwarz

Shaul Schwarz

Born in 1974, in Israel. Started his career working as photographer for the Israeli Air Force. His photos have been featured in magazines such as the New York Times Magazine, GQ, Paris Match, among others. He is currently working for Time Magazine. This is first feature as a director.
